It has been good for planting cold weather crops such as potatoes, onions, spinach, peas, radishes, sunflowers, dill, alyssum, lettuce, and broccoli. All these plants are now in the garden and the last spring crop that needs to be transplanted to the garden would be carrots. These are growing in peat pots so planting them should be quick and easy.<\/p><!--more-->\n\n\n\n<p><p>I am not worried about planting my carrots in the garden a little later than usual because they do not take that long to mature. In fact, it is entirely possible to plant to crops each year due to their early maturity. I have found that two thirty foot rows of carrots is plenty to last the entire Winter season. I will probably be planting my carrots very soon along with planting my pole beans at the same time.<\/p>I grew my spinach plants in large pvc pipes and started them inside for a head start. Since spinach plants have a long tap root or central root they need plenty of space in order for them to grow well and avoid them from going to seed. These pvc pipes seemed to do the trick and next season I will probably plant many more seeds using this method.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<figure class=\"wp-block-image size-large\"><img loading=\"lazy\" decoding=\"async\" width=\"1024\" height=\"683\" src=\"http:\/\/ericsorganicgarden.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/05\/IMG_8050-1024x683.jpg\" alt=\"Mold of lettuce roots from pvc pipes.\" class=\"wp-image-2506\" srcset=\"http:\/\/ericsorganicgarden.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/05\/IMG_8050-1024x683.jpg 1024w, http:\/\/ericsorganicgarden.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/05\/IMG_8050-300x200.jpg 300w, http:\/\/ericsorganicgarden.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/05\/IMG_8050-768x512.jpg 768w, http:\/\/ericsorganicgarden.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/05\/IMG_8050-1536x1024.jpg 1536w, http:\/\/ericsorganicgarden.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/05\/IMG_8050-2048x1365.jpg 2048w, http:\/\/ericsorganicgarden.com\/blog\/wp-content\/uploads\/2020\/05\/IMG_8050-700x467.jpg 700w\" sizes=\"auto, (max-width: 1024px) 100vw, 1024px\" \/><\/figure>\n\n\n\n<p>I planted a few lettuce seeds this season and was able to get a few good plants that I added to the garden.
